Oman and Iraq Foreign Ministers discuss bilateral cooperation and regional stability

MUSCAT : During the meeting, His Excellency Sayyid Badr and His Excellency Dr. Fuad Hussein discussed various aspects of cooperation between the two brotherly countries, and ways to enhance and pursue them with a view to securing common interests and achieving greater benefits for the peoples of the two countries.

The two ministers also discussed regional and international developments. They stressed the need to continue coordination and consultation to support all efforts to consolidate regional security, stability and peace through peaceful solutions, dialogue, diplomacy and respect the sovereignty of countries and the principles of international law.

The meeting was attended by His Excellency Qais Saad Al Amri, Ambassador of the Republic of Iraq to the Sultanate of Oman, and other officials from the two countries.
